#6d4d93 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d4d93 is composed of 42.7% red, 30.2%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.9% cyan, 47.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 267.4 degrees, a saturation of 31.3% and a lightness of 43.9%. #6d4d93 color hex could be obtained by blending #da9aff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#6d4d93
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040305 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fb is the lightest one.
